MySQL中间件是一种可以将多个MySQL数据库连接起来并提供高可用性和负载均衡功能的软件。然而,选择适合自己的MySQL中间件并不是一件容易的事情。本文将介绍一些选择MySQL中间件的关键因素,帮助读者选择最适合自己的中间件。
1. 性能
性能是选择MySQL中间件的最重要因素之一。在选择中间件时,需要考虑它的读写性能、负载均衡能力和数据同步速度。性能不仅影响到应用程序的响应速度,也会直接影响到用户的体验。
2. 可靠性
可靠性是另一个需要考虑的关键因素。MySQL中间件需要提供高可用性和故障恢复功能,以确保在出现故障时能够快速恢复。中间件还需要支持数据备份和恢复功能,以防止数据丢失。
3. 可扩展性
随着业务的增长,数据库的负载也会不断增加。因此,选择具有可扩展性的MySQL中间件是非常重要的。中间件需要能够支持水平扩展和垂直扩展,并能够处理大量的并发请求。
4. 易用性
MySQL中间件的易用性也是需要考虑的因素之一。中间件需要提供易于使用的管理界面和工具,以便管理员能够轻松管理数据库。中间件还需要支持常见的API和数据格式,以便应用程序能够无缝集成。
5. 社区支持
最后,选择具有活跃社区支持的MySQL中间件也是非常重要的。中间件需要有大量的用户和开发者,以便及时修复漏洞和提供技术支持。社区还可以提供各种插件和扩展,以满足不同应用的需求。
选择适合自己的MySQL中间件需要考虑多个因素,包括性能、可靠性、可扩展性、易用性和社区支持。在选择之前,建议先评估自己的需求,并对比不同中间件的优缺点,以选择最适合自己的中间件。